Talking Leaving for vacation for a weeK

I am leaving in an hour to Chataqua Ny for a week with my kids!! I will be staying in a house with a kitchen so I can start my day with Keto Hot Cereal. But then I will be taking classes and walking around the Insitute all day (8:30 am til 4:00 pm).

The exercise will be great!!! My kids will be packing lunches PB&J's and other non-perishable HIGH Carb goodies - while riding their bikes, taking classes and sailing. While I on the other hand have not figued out what I will eat for lunch yet. Last time my five year old would buy pizza - he would eat the crust and I would eat the toppings. Or I would buy Hot dogs and throw the buns away. But that gets too expensive!!

I think I will take some jerky and plenty of water!! Any Suggestion?

I will also be without a scale!?! I like my scale!!! Oh Well!!

Bring small pop-top cans or pouches of tuna, packets of mayo (raid a fast food place :lol, Cheese sticks (can you bring a cooler and get ice?), small pop-top cans of green beans (drain and add italian dressing to make them into a cold salad), individual cups of sugar free (splenda sweetened) gelatin (I think Jolly Ranchers makes this), small packets of nuts if you're not on induction, - browse your store - you'll find tons of ideas!
